New Australian professional cycling outfit GreenEDGE will field two competitive teams for their racing debut. A GreenEDGE team will be joined by a second team under the Mitchelton Wineries banner for the Bay Classic starting in Geelong on January 1. Six-time Classic winner Robbie McEwen and defending champion Matt Goss will head GreenEDGE.

Commonwealth Games road race gold medallist Allan Davis will spearhead the Mitchelton Wineries outfit. The Classic from January 1 to 4 will be run in conjunction with the sixth annual Amy's Ride - in memory of Australian cyclist Amy Gillett to help promote road safety for cyclists.
